Conversations With God, by Neale Donald Walsch
CWG (Conversations With God) first hit the shelves in 1995 and was nothing less than a publishing phenomenon. This book actually remained on the New York Times best sellers list for around 140 weeks! From there, Neale produced a series, CWG Book 2, Book 3 (See the links on the right)
CWG is NOT religious, but rather, deeply spiritual. Neale, the author, starts the book by explaining that he was very unhappy in life and couldn't seem to catch a break. He began to write down his problems as questions... why can't I... how come I always... then suddenly, as he finished writing down the questions, the answers mysteriously formed in his mind, which he quickly wrote down before posing another question. The book is written as a dialogue between Neale and what he believes to be God. Neale asks some very interesting questions and the answers he receives are not what you would expect and really made me think (they even discuss the meaning of life!)
This book has touched the world, and I can see why. It really has changed the lives of millions. CWG is not a guide and to be honest, not really a self help book as such, but the information and teachings within the pages cover so many topics and in such a way, that it would be difficult not to learn from. The following books in the series do however target specific issues, but reading the first one first is the only way to properly understand them.
The only bad points I can really provide you with here, is that there is a chance that the whole thing was put together deliberately, although Neale has assured us that his claim is genuine. And that the following books in the series tend to repeat a lot of information. This could however be a plus for some because they explain how the teachings affect various aspects of life. Chicken Soup For The Soul, by Jack Canfield and Mark Victor Hansen
The Chicken Soup For The Soul Series consists of over 100 titles and has sold over 110 million copies worldwide! Many targeting particular lifestyles and industries and specific groups of people
The books are basically compilations of short inspirational stories about people overcoming adversity or going beyond the call of duty to help others and so on.
These books are great for motivation and inspiration and generally will make you feel good about life. They provide you with lots of good news and feel good stories the newspapers so avidly avoid. Also, you can learn from the stories what it might take to succeed in life and they show you that 'hurdles' in life can be overcome. When reading these stories, think about how they could apply to you personally and you will get more out of them.
There's no real downside to these book other than they do not really go into detail as to how you can use the information to help yourself, but then again, that's not really the idea. Basically, what you see is what you get. Like I said above, read into the stories.
The people who will benefit from these books are people looking for inspiration or people who are looking to lift their spirits or people who might have lost faith in themselves or indeed the human race. The best thing in my opinion, is that there is something for pretty much everybody here, since there are so many different titles to cover a wide variety of needs.

The Success Principles, How To Get From Where You Are To Where You Want To Be, by Jack Canfield
The Success Principles is another of Jack's successful publications, first published in 2005 and in his usual Canfield style, shot up into the top ten in the New York Times best sellers list (#2 Feb 6th 2005)
What is this book about? Well, it pretty much 'does as it says on the tin'. Jack has compiled 64 principles for achieving success and laid them out in the contents of this book in an inspirational fashion. There are inspirational stories, clever metaphors, techniques to use, visual aids and good advice aplenty.
He guides you through a series of well thought out questions to discover your life's purpose and from there, helps you to decide what it is you actually want, then provides advice and methods as to how to achieve those things. He explains what might be holding you back and how to remedy your limiting beliefs. He also provides guidance on using mental and physical exercises to put the past behind you and take the lessons you've learned to move onwards and upwards
To touch on the negative side of this book, I found there was just so much information to take in at once. I've read it twice and have used post it notes to mark the pages for referral purposes. I think to get the most out of this book, you would do well to follow Jack's advice in the introduction where he recommends you read the book once in its entirety, then start again at the beginning and implement the teachings from each chapter until it becomes habit, before moving onto the next one. Also if you are not money orientated, then you may find yourself skimming through a great deal of the content although Jack does attempt to relate his teachings to other non money orientated success such as parenting. I forgive Jack for focusing a great deal of the book on monetary wealth though, as so many people relate success to money.
As with all self help books and as Jack stresses throughout the book, reading a book like this will not change your life. You really do need to take the time and put in the effort to build these success principles into your everyday life to see the results you are seeking, but the content is well explained and the principles are actually very simple and would definitely work if applied.

Think And Grow Rich, by Napoleon Hill
Think And Grow Rich was originally published in 1937 and has sold over 15 million copies over the years and continues to sell well to this day.
This book is very cleverly written. It has been put together in such a way that forces you, as the reader, to think for yourself rather than just throwing information at you. The book is based around 13 timeless principles which will ensure monetary wealth for the reader providing one follows the principles consistently and accurately. The clever part is that Napoleon doesn’t give us the principles as a list, but rather provides us with true stories of successful people, metaphors and examples from his own knowledge based upon the 20 years worth of interviews he held with over 500 of the most affluent men and women of his time, from which the reader must extract the relevant information. Having someone think for themselves in this way, is by far the best way to teach something new while developing the reader’s ability to dissect a situation or incident and learn from it. As with many other self help books, this one focuses on the importance of faith and how to acquire it, visualisation, goal setting, the power of the subconscious, intuition and more. The revised version replaces old stories of people you may not have heard of, with more familiar names in our generation such as Bill Gates and Steven Spielberg but which exemplify the originals perfectly, proving that the principles are timeless.
Upon reading this book, no matter how many self help books you have read, you can expect to pick up something new. The more information you can digest on a topic, the more ammo you have for your success arsenal.
Bad points? I found some of the true success stories went into a little too much detail for my liking and found myself skimming through them purely looking for keywords to extract the meaning.
This book is for those who quite simply wish to have more money, those who would like to develop a rich mindset and let go of the negative thought patterns holding them back and for those seeking inspiration.
To summarise, Think and Grow Rich is a bestselling self help classic with plenty of inspirational and educational nutrients for your brain to sink its teeth into. If you like a book to keep you interested and make you think, you’ll really like this one.

The Science Of Getting Rich, by Wallace D Wattles
The Science Of Getting Rich was first published in 1910. Many super financially successful people, including many self help authors, claim that they owe a great deal of their success to this book.
Wallace claims he has found the scientific formula to getting rich ethically and in a growth facilitating way. The basic principle of this book is that to get rich, you should find a solution to a need which needs to be filled, and sell it at a cost that is profitable for you, but less than the ‘use’ value to the buyer, so everyone is a winner. The teachings are also heavily based around visualisation and applied faith that you are receiving monetary wealth now. This book is very well written and there are some very interesting insights with regards to the source of all tangible substance and the purpose of the existence of life itself.
As mentioned above, there are a lot of very wealthy people out there who claim that much of their financial success was due to the teachings of this book, which set the foundations for the steps they took towards attaining their highest aspirations. Anyone who has read a number of self help books and/or autobiographies of the financially wealthy will no doubt have seen the title crop up on several occasions.
However you look at it, if you follow the teachings of this book, it is easy to understand how you would ultimately advance in pursuit of your financial goals. Think rich and remain focused while persistently moving towards monetary success.
The not so good points I am going to mention about this book are that since it was written in a different era, times have changed a little. Wallace advises the reader not to read any other books relating to getting rich as they may conflict with his and his way is the right way. Although this may have been true then, nowadays I would suggest people use this as the basis of their mindset but continue to seek actual business advice and opportunities to which they can apply the techniques. We live in a world now where there are thousands of business opportunities out there that people don’t even know exist, such as the various forms of internet marketing for example, whereas back then, the best routes to wealth were a little more well known
